Bible Verses About Seeing The Good In Others, No One Like Me Meaning In Marathi, Act Of Dreadful Cruelty Crossword Clue, Wendy Cope Que Sera, Petals For Armor Songs, Girl Beatles Chords Ukulele, Echo Euro Nymphing Rod, " /> Bible Verses About Seeing The Good In Others, No One Like Me Meaning In Marathi, Act Of Dreadful Cruelty Crossword Clue, Wendy Cope Que Sera, Petals For Armor Songs, Girl Beatles Chords Ukulele, Echo Euro Nymphing Rod, "/>
close
no thumb

Examples of non-primitive data types in Java are Class and Array. It needs to be converted into Machine Code first. In Java, you can assign a primitive type value to a wrapper class, directly. These variables are declared to be of a specific type that cannot be changed. Any data type built-into a programming language is called ‘primitive’ data type (the word itself betrays its meaning). A number of primitive data types are used together to represent a non-primitive data type. The Java language is rich in its data types. By Doug Lowe . Data Types in Java are defined as specifiers that allocate different sizes and types of values that can be stored in the variable or an identifier. Integer literals are assigned to variables of data type — byte, short, int, long, char, Floating literals are assigned to variables of data type — float, double. Is used to store any type of character value. Once you say that a variable is an integer, it cannot be used to store decimal values or strings. Example. So, JVM acts as an interpreter for converting Bytecode to Machine Code. Primitive Data Type: such as boolean, char, int, short, byte, long, float, and double Primitive data types have a constraint that they can hold data of the same type and have a fixed size. It needs only to provide two methods: set, which adds an object to the box, and get, which retrieves it:Since its methods accept or return an Object, you are free to pass in whatever you want, provided that it is not one of the primitive types. This means that, in Java, each data type has its own strict definition. Auto-boxing. Making Java as a class, data manipulation power has emphasized by providing methods for String class object. We need to convert 15.05 to float literal by appending f to it. The int and long data types in Java. There are 8 primitive data types in Java: byte, char, short, int, long, float, double and boolean. For example: Java program uses a compiler as well as an interpreter. There is no way to verify, at compile time, how the class is used. If this seems too complicated, try this course to learn more about Java fundamentals. The char Java is one of the primitive data types in Java. So the Java byte max values are -128 and 127. Do not enclose them within quotes as we did with the char example above). In this blog post, we will learn about the 8 data types in Java and their characteristics. They are used to access objects. Want to make Android apps? Begin by examining a non-generic Box class that operates on objects of any type. Unicode is a computer industry standard for representing text related data. 2. 2.1.3. If you found these data types a little confusing, taking a comprehensive Java foundation course such as would be of great help. The example below declares and uses char data type variables. Once the concept of data types are understood, you can begin to create your own variables in Java. Histogram.java is a data type to visualize data using a familiar plot known as a histogram. For example, … Western European languages (French, German, Spanish, Italian, the Scandinavian languages, and so on) Using primitive data types, we can build more complex data structures called object data types. Integer Data Types in Java. Since the name byte, also Java uses only 8 bit of the memory to store the information of this data type. Reference variables are created using defined constructors of the classes. byte, short, int and long data types are used for storing whole numbers. A reference variable is declare to be of specific and that type can never be change. It essentially means that each variable must be declared with a pre-defined data type which can not be changed afterwards. The type of data is known as datatype. This means that, in Java, each data type has its own strict definition. Data types represents the type of information present in a variable. Table of Contents [ hide] 1 Primitive data types Information is stored in computer memory with different data types. Java developers included these data types to maintain the portability of java as the size of these primitive data types do not change from one operating system to another. Class objects and various type of array variables come under reference datatype. An Introduction to C# Programming Language, Learn Core JAVA Programming - Beginner to Master, Java Masterclass - Beginner to Expert Guide: Java & JavaFX, Java Programming Masterclass for Software Developers, Selenium WebDriver with Java -Basics to Advanced+Frameworks. As with float, discussing the minimum/maximum value of double data type is beyond the scope of this article. Int: An integer is four times the size of a byte (i.e. 2. (e) find the natural log of 23 with a suitable variable. Using Java Data Types we can return value to perform any operation. Reference types are created based on a class. That’s all about data types in java. The 16-bit Unicode character set underlies both the Java source program and char data type. Every individual bit of data that is processed every day is categorized into types. Boolean data is used to test a particular condition, i.e., true or false. In Java, a data type created by a combination of primitive types is called a reference type. Java compiler compiles Java source code to Bytecode. it is made up of 64-bit IEEE floating points. Suppose we want to store age of a person, then we specify the variable as an integer. Integer Type; Float-point Type; Character Type; Boolean Type The enum constants are static and final implicitely. Default value of any reference variable is null. It is specified in the Floating-Point Types, Formats, and Values section of the Java Language Specification. An integer is a whole number — that is, a number with no fractional or decimal portion. A compiler is a program that translates a source program written in some high-level programming language into a target program in another low-level programming language without changing the meaning of the program. Short: A short is twice the size of a byte, i.e. Get a subscription to a library of online courses and digital learning tools for your organization with Udemy for Business. Most programming languages categorize data into strict categories. Non-primitive—which include Classes, Interfaces, and Arrays. The Java char data type: Takes 16 bits or two bytes memory. Data type specifies the size and type of values that can be stored in an identifier. Java byte is a type of data that contains only numbers without fractional a component (byte values for example: 2, 12, 48, 13, -58). Character literals are written by enclosing a character within a pair of single quotes. Integer Data Types in Java. There are other data types as well like short, long and float but in Selenium programming you may not face any situation where you have to use these data types. Type Number of Bytes Range of Values; b yte: 1 –128 to +127: s hort: 2 3. We’d love to hear them! Give an example of each. ISO 8859-1 (Latin-1). A data type indicates what sort of value or the type of data the variable can represent, such as integer, floating-point numbers, character, boolean or an alphanumeric string. Another programmer looking through your code will also instantly recognize that a byte type will hold only a small value, thus improving your code’s readability (a major issue for large applications). Built-in data types are the basic building blocks of a programming language. Any value store in Variable using Java Data type. It’s chief characteristics are: Minimum Value: -9,223,372,036,854,775,808 (2^63), Maximum Value: 9,223,372,036,854,775,807 (2^63 – 1). Henceforth, for all practical purposes, John will remain classified as a ‘man’ and cannot be used in other similar categories (like ‘woman’, ‘boy’, etc.). Although there are no universally agreed definitions of what ‘strongly typed’ actually means, general consensus holds that a ‘strongly typed’ language does not permit data from one declared variable type to be used in another. Data types in Java are classified into two types: 1. For example, Employee, Puppy, etc. Consider the below code snippet: This will give a compilation error as Java will treat studentMarks and StudentMarks as two different variables because the case of the characters is not same in both. Non-Primitive Data type. The maximum value is 65,535. As mentioned above, Java is a strongly typed language. Western European languages (French, German, Spanish, Italian, the Scandinavian languages, and so on) They specify the size and type of any standard values. 2) Non-Primitive(Reference) Data type. In other words, any data besides numbers goes into the char data type. For example: String str, here str is a reference variable of type String. b is float variable but 15.05 is double literal. Give the output of the following expressions: Perform the following functions with a suitable data type to: (b) assign the value of √2 = (1.414) to a variable. This is particularly true for strongly typed languages (i.e. Java compiler converts Java source code into an intermediate binary code called Bytecode. Bytes, because of their size, are useful for storing small data in large arrays. Java Data Type: Data types represent the different values to be stored in the variable. An integer is a whole number — that is, a number with no fractional or decimal portion. In implicit type conversion, the result of a mixed mode expression is obtained in the higher most data type of the variables without any intervention by the user. It is like the float data type but with a double precision. Variable Initialization: To initialize a variable, you must assign it a valid value. Long: A long data type is twice the size of an integer, i.e. Thus, a Boolean data type can have only two values – 0 (or False) and 1 (or True). Data types like byte, short, int, and long fall under this category of data types. ), and special figures such as ¢, £, ¥, etc. A reference data type is used to refer to an object. It has a minimum value of -128 and a maximum value of 127 (inclusive). It is one of the most commonly used data types in Java. It translates the whole source program into target program at once. The basic behavior of a primitive data type itself, however, cannot be modified (it is, after all, something primitive to the language – like the human Id). The most commonly used reference type is the String, which is a combination of characters. The constant in the Java programming language that indicates that the SQL type is database-specific and gets mapped to a Java object that can be accessed via the methods getObject and setObject. Different Data Types available in Java Primitives Data Type. Type Number of Bytes Range of Values; b yte: 1 –128 to +127: s hort: 2 Data types in Java are classified into 4 aspects as int, float, character and … Byte: A byte, for those of you who skipped CS 101, is one of the most basic units of memory made up of 8 individual bits. Java Enum is a data type which contains fixed set of constants. At present, no need to go into its details as we will learn about objects later. Different data types allow you to select the type appropriate to the needs of the application. It is available from Java 5. Boolean: Boolean is the smallest data type in Java, i.e. Integer literal represents whole number values like 2, -16, 18246, 24041973, etc. Who developed Java? This includes alphabets, symbols ($, &, *, #, @, !, etc. data type is one of Java's data types and the variable is the name of the variable. Byte data types in Java have the following characteristics: Thus, you can save numbers between -128 and 127 (inclusive) in a byte. What type of value is returned by the sqrt function? Because, when we specify the datatype, the system can understand the memory requirements and the operations allowed on the corresponding variables. So, if your program is supposed to store small numbers then use an int type. Data types in java refer to type of data that can be stored in variable. Its chief characteristics are: … The char data type in Java. The minimum/maximum value of float is not the same as that of the int data type (despite both being made of 32-bits). Byte can only hold the values from -2 7 to 2 7 –1. it is made up of 32 bits). This does not hold true for all other data types in Java. Double: Double is a data type that is twice the size of a float. In Java, a float is made up of 32-bits IEEE floating points*. A char example. Primitive data types are the basic or fundamental data types used to declare a variable. Java has a rich set of data types. Examples of primitive data types in Java are byte, short, int, long, float, double, char, boolean. Char: Char data type refers to a single 16-bit Unicode character. Data Types In Java: Before we using a variable, we should specify what type (datatype) of variable it is. By Doug Lowe . 5. 2. it is made up of 16-bits. Explain with an example. Examples of primitive data types in Java are byte, short, int, long, float, double, char, boolean. Classifying data into different data types (or more often, simply ‘types’) is a fundamental preoccupation of programming. it is made up of only one bit. 8. Primitive data types are the basic or fundamental data types used to declare a variable. The class is like a blueprint to define a reference type. Examples of primitive data types in Java are byte, short, int, long, float, double, char, boolean. Once the concept of data types are understood, you can begin to create your own variables in Java. Explain. String literals are assigned to variables of type String. There are no implicit data type conversions when any conflicts occur between the data types. Data types specify the different sizes and values that can be stored in the variable. ISO 8859 Family. languages which do not permit data from one type to be used in another type) like Java. What was it initially called? These are predefined (already defined) data types in Java. Among the eight primitive data types in Java, the double is one of those. 5. A histogram counts the number of times each value appears and plots a bar for each value (with height proportional to … 6. Java In-Depth: Become a Complete Java Engineer! When a primitive data type is stored, it is the stack that the values will be assigned to. A non-primitive data type is one that is derived from Primitive data types. You undertake such “strongly typed” declarations in real life all the time. It can be used for days of the week (SUNDAY, MONDAY, TUESDAY, WEDNESDAY, THURSDAY, FRIDAY and SATURDAY) , directions (NORTH, SOUTH, EAST and WEST) etc. The double data type is a double-precision 64-bit IEEE 754 floating-point. Java has 8 primitive data types namely byte, short, int, long, float, double, char and Boolean. Short: A short is twice the size of a byte, i.e. The Unicode character set includes over 110,000 characters covering more than 100 language scripts. So, not only are Java programs written in Unicode characters, but Java programs can manipulate Unicode data. Which of the following syntax is true to find the square root of a number? In java, there are two types of data types. Type Casting. There are two data types in Java: Primitive data types - int, … It essentially means that each variable must be declared with a pre-defined data type which can not be changed afterwards. So, not only are Java programs written in Unicode characters, but Java programs can manipulate Unicode data. Primitive—which include Integer, Character, Boolean, and Floating Point. Its chief characteristics are: Like bytes, short types are useful alternatives to int (see below) data types, particularly if your data falls within the specified range. The char Java is one of the primitive data types in Java. There are no implicit data type conversions when any conflicts occur between the data types. As it reads the program line by line so the errors are reported one by one. The compiler processes the complete source program at once and if there are compilation errors, they are all reported together at once. String values are surrounded by double quotes int - stores integers (whole numbers), without decimals, such as … Integer Data Types in java stores positive and negative. The double data type. Paulo Dichone | Android, Java, Flutter Developer and Teacher, Tim Buchalka, Tim Buchalka's Learn Programming Academy. Data types are the keywords, which are used for assigning a type to a variable. Java has four integer types, which you can use to store numbers of varying sizes. Java is a strongly typed language. Float: In programming, any decimal or fractional value is called a ‘float’. The table below shows the most common types that beginners are likely to encounter. Class 8 - APC Understanding Computer Studies with BlueJ, Class - 8 APC Understanding Computers Solutions, Class - 9 APC Understanding Computers Solutions, Class - 10 APC Understanding Computers Solutions, Class - 10 Kips Logix Computers Solutions, ICSE Class 10 Computers Solved 10 Yrs Question Papers, Class - 11 APC Understanding Computers Solutions, Class - 12 APC Understanding Computers Solutions, Class - 11 CBSE Sumita Arora Python Solutions. The 16-bit Unicode character set underlies both the Java source program and char data type. Primitive Data Type: In Java, the primitive data types are the predefined data types of Java. a is an int variable so a floating point literal can't be assigned to it. You can learn more about data types in Java in this introduction to Java programming. (d) find the square root of 99 with a variable. As Java is strongly typed language, you need to define datatype of variable to use it and you can not assign incompatible datatype otherwise the compiler will give you an error. Data type is used for representing the data in main memory (RAM) of the computer. Java defines 8 primitive Because, when we specify the datatype, the system can understand the memory requirements and the operations allowed on the corresponding variables. There are two data types in Java: Primitive data types - int, … Character literals are assigned to variables of type char. 3. The eight primitive data types supported by the Java programming language are: byte: The byte data type is an 8-bit signed two's complement integer. Data types are used to declare a variable before its use. Bytecode can't be executed directly on the processor. Data Types In Java: Before we using a variable, we should specify what type (datatype) of variable it is. When you say, “John is a man”, you essentially declare that: a) John is male, and b) John is old enough to not be a boy or child. Primitive Data types in java can be subdivided into the following four groups: 1. For all practical purposes, it is recommended that you use double instead of float for storing decimal values. Share them with us in the comments below. Tips, questions, opinions? You’ll use long only if you encounter data that doesn’t fit within the int range (which will be rare). The keyword final before a variable declaration makes it a constant. 7. String is an example of Reference data types provided by java. This name of the variable is used in the program to refer to the stored value.Example:int mathScore = 95; What is meant by a constant? Java Data Types. What is meant by primitive and non-primitive data types? Unlike PHP or JavaScript, Java is a strongly typed programming language. Any change in data types should be explicitly declared by the programmer. An interpreter is a program that reads a source program line by line, converts each line into its equivalent machine code and executes it. In Java, there are different types of variables, for example: String - stores text, such as "Hello". For simplicity, we assume that the data consists of a sequence of integer values between 0 and n −1. Is used to store any type of character value. String literals are written by enclosing a set of characters within a pair of double quotes. Create an online video course, reach students across the globe, and earn money. There are eight predefined data types in Java which are int float double short long char boolean byte. Primitive data types are the basic or fundamental data types used to declare a variable. A few main points about the Java double data type are: A double type variable takes 64 bits or eight bytes memory. 4. A non-primitive data type is one that is derived from Primitive data types. Packages are of 2 types: java.util, java.lang are a couple of examples of built-in packages. What is meant by implicit and explicit type conversion? Primitive Types¶ A primitive data type is a basic building block. Floating literal represents fractional numbers like 3.14159, -14.08, 42.0, 675.238, etc. It is a set of statements in Machine Language. 4. Primitive Data Types in Java. Integer Data Types. Explain with an example. Java is case sensitive means that it distinguishes between upper case and lower case characters. Non-primitive data type refers to an object. Assign the value of pie () to a variable with the suitable data type. Java uses its own a set of primitive data types. A reference variable can be used to refer any object of the declared type or any compatible type. Errors are displayed line by line as each line is translated and executed. The int and long are primitive data types; the int takes 32 bits or four bytes of memory while long takes 64 bits or 8 bytes.. int example long example. In Java, a package is used to group related classes. So the data can be the primitive data type or the object of the class. Java Virtual Machine (JVM) takes this Bytecode as input and converts it into Machine Code line by line. Java has four integer types, which you can use to store numbers of varying sizes. In this way, a Java program uses both a Compiler as well as an Interpreter to get executed on the processor. Reference data types: Reference data types are those data types which are provided as class by Java API or by class that you create. The byte data type can be useful for saving memory … Write down the syntax for the following functions in Java programming: (a) To find the smaller between two numbers. What you should know is that double is a much more precise type than float. It is often possible to combine them to create composite data types. *The float value range depends on the IEEE standard classification for floating point numbers. The Java char data type: Takes 16 bits or two bytes memory. Example: In explicit type conversion, the data gets converted to a type as specified by the programmer. I.e. Its value can't be changed in the program.Example:final int DAYS_IN_A_WEEK = 7; What are the rules to assign a variable in Java programming? These are as follows: 1. The implication, in layman speak, is that you have to explicitly declare what type of data a variable belongs to before declaring it. (Tip: ‘True’ and ‘False’ written above are not strings. The Top 6 Resources for Your Python Projects, Squarespace vs. WordPress: What You Need to Know Before you Decide, What is C#? It translates the source program into target program one line at a time. Bytecode cannot run on the processor directly as processor only understands Machine Code. These data types are used when each byte of memory is important for better performance of the system. There are eight primitive data types in Java. it is made up of 16-bits. This is what makes Java beautiful. Primitive types are the most basic data types available in Java. All the errors found during compilation are displayed together at once. It’s the same case with data types in languages like Java. ISO 8859-1 (Latin-1). These data types act as the basic building blocks of data manipulation in Java. As with byte, using short also improves code readability, besides saving memory. 1. Which of the following is a correct representation? The double is a numeric type with double-precision. Unlike PHP or JavaScript, Java is a strongly typed programming language. Data Types in Java Java is a strongly typed language. If there is a decimal after the number, it will be classified as a float. Primitive Data Types. Learn about Java for Android in this course. Enums can be thought of as classes that have fixed set of constants. James Gosling developed Java and it was called Oak initially. It is a set of statements in a High-Level programming language. As the most easily understood data type, you will use int a lot in your code. a should be of double type. The minimum value of char variable is 0. To declare more than the one variable of the specified type, you can use a comma-separated list. Complete Java SE 8 Developer Bootcamp - OCA Prep Included, Java Interview Guide : 200+ Interview Questions and Answers, Core Java Made Easy (Covers the latest Java 14), Java Data Types: Understanding the 8 Primitive Data Types in Java.

Bible Verses About Seeing The Good In Others, No One Like Me Meaning In Marathi, Act Of Dreadful Cruelty Crossword Clue, Wendy Cope Que Sera, Petals For Armor Songs, Girl Beatles Chords Ukulele, Echo Euro Nymphing Rod,

Avatar

The author

Leave a Response